Conclusion
The study describes two new genera of weevils, Lyalia and Kantohia, and includes several new species.
Supporting Evidence
- A new genus Lyalia is described in Nanophyidae with three species included.
- Kantohia gen. n. is erected for Kantohia taiwana.
- A key to the Nanophyinae genera with six desmomeres is presented.

Methodology
Specimens were studied from collections, dissected, and described using various microscopy techniques.
Limitations
The study is limited by the availability of specimens and the difficulty in separating species based on morphology.
